Understanding Genuine vs. Aftermarket Ford Parts
So, let’s break down the whole genuine versus aftermarket thing a bit more. Genuine Ford parts are stamped with the Ford logo or come in Ford packaging. They’re made to meet Ford’s strict quality control. Think of them as the original equipment manufacturer (OEM) parts. They’re guaranteed to be compatible with your vehicle. Aftermarket parts are made by third-party companies. They can be a good option if you’re on a tighter budget, but you’ve got to be careful. Some aftermarket manufacturers are excellent and produce high-quality components that are just as good as genuine ones. Others… well, not so much. You might find that an aftermarket part doesn’t fit quite right, wears out faster, or doesn’t perform as expected. It’s a bit of a gamble sometimes.

Common Ford Parts Available from Wreckers
Car wreckers are a fantastic source for many common Ford parts. You’ll often find:
| Part Category | Examples |
|---|---|
| Engine Components | Engines, alternators, starters, radiators |
| Drivetrain | Transmissions, differentials, drive shafts |
| Suspension & Steering | Shocks, control arms, steering racks |
| Body Panels | Doors, hoods, fenders, bumpers |
| Interior Parts | Seats, dashboards, door cards, trim pieces |
| Electrical Components | Headlights, taillights, ECUs, sensors |
It’s important to remember that the availability of specific parts will depend on the vehicles that have recently come through the yard. If you need something less common, you might need to be patient or check with multiple wreckers.
Sometimes, you might find that a part you need has been recently removed from a vehicle and is still in pretty good shape. It’s not uncommon to find parts that have only a few thousand kilometers on them, especially if the vehicle was written off due to an accident rather than mechanical failure. This can be a real win for your repair budget.

Inspection Processes for Used Ford Parts
Reputable suppliers will have a system for checking their used parts. This usually involves a good look-over to see how much wear and tear there is. They’ll check if the part functions as it should and if its overall condition is decent. Think of it like a mechanic giving it a once-over. Parts that don’t pass these checks shouldn’t really be on the shelf. It’s good to ask about their inspection process; a place that’s open about it is usually a good sign.
